Setting details (description of the forest with the help of imagery words), conflict(s) between two families and inner conflict of the men and foreshadowing help suspense to grow in the story.
The rising action happens after the background-giving of the story up until the climax of th story. The Interlopers's climax was when the interloper-wolves come at the ending. The rising action of The Interlopers is basically everything that happens after the author gives you the background of the story, up until the characters get eaten by wolfs. So the rising action would be: Ulrich and Georg find eachother, a tree falls, the two get trapped under the tree, they argue, they decide to become friends, they yell for help, wolves arrive. Technically, the climax isn't even in the story. It is only implied that thecharas were eaten.
The wolves could be considered the real interlopersbecause they were intruding on the two men caught under the tree. The two men consider one another interlopers due to the fact that they both claim to own the land. Though in yet another view, one could say the two men are interlopers in the woods which are really owned by its animal inhabitants, namely the wolves.

Saki uses dramatic irony to develop the theme of the story in "The Interlopers." By setting up a situation where both characters believe they have the upper hand in a longstanding feud, Saki creates tension and emphasizes the futility of their conflict. The ultimate twist highlights the irony of their situation and reinforces the theme of the story.

"The Last Leaf" is a short story by O. Henry that builds suspense as the character, Johnsy, appears to be giving up on life due to illness. The suspense comes from wondering if the last leaf on the vine, which symbolizes hope, will fall before she regains the will to live. The story's resolution reveals a twist that surprises the reader and resolves the suspense.
